Credit and credit risk permeates every corner of the financial
world. Previously credit tended to be acknowledged only when
dealing with counterparty credit risk, high-yield debt or
credit-linked derivatives, now it affects all things, including
such fundamental concepts as assessing the present value of a
future cash flow. The purpose of this book is to analyze credit
from the beginning--the point at which any borrowing entity
(sovereign, corporate, etc.) decides to raise capital through its
treasury operation. To describe the debt management activity, the
book presents examples from the development banking world which not
only presents a clearer banking structure but in addition sits at
the intersection of many topical issues (multi-lateral agencies,
quasi-governmental entities, Emerging Markets, shrinking pool of
AAA borrowers, etc.).
This book covers:
* Curve construction (instruments, collateralization,
discounting, bootstrapping)
* Credit and fair valuing of loans (modeling, development
institutions)
* Emerging markets and liquidity (liquidity, credit, capital
control, development)
* Bond pricing (credit, illiquid bonds, recovery pricing)
* Treasury (funding as an asset swap structure, benchmarks for
borrowing/investing)
* Risk and asset liability management (leverage, hedging, funding
risk)

Autoren-Porträt von Biagio Mazzi
BIAGIO MAZZI, PHD, is a Senior Financial Officer on the Structured Notes Desk in the World Bank Treasury. Prior to the World Bank, Biago Mazzi was a Vice President at Morgan Stanley, where he was responsible for modeling exotic credit derivatives on the Emerging Markets Desk. Before working in fixed income, he was an equity derivatives quant at Barclays Capital and Banca Caboto. He holds a PhD in theoretical physics from the University of Cambridge.
